Continuous Glucose Monitoring (CGM) Systems for Real-Time Tracking and Smarter Diabetes Management

Continuous Glucose Monitoring (CGM) systems provide real-time insights into glucose levels, enabling individuals with diabetes to manage their condition more effectively and proactively. These advanced devices use a small sensor placed under the skin to measure glucose continuously throughout the day and night. By sending readings to a smartphone, reader, or insulin pump, CGMs allow users to see trends, receive alerts for highs and lows, and make informed decisions about meals, activity, and medication.

Modern CGM systems offer greater convenience, comfort, and accuracy compared to traditional fingerstick monitoring. Many models feature long-lasting sensors, water-resistant designs, customizable alerts, and data-sharing capabilities for caregivers and healthcare providers. With the ability to reduce hypoglycemia risk, improve glycemic control, and enhance daily confidence, CGM systems have become an essential tool for people managing Type 1, Type 2, or gestational diabetes.

Frequently Asked Questions

A CGM uses a tiny sensor inserted under the skin to measure glucose levels in real time and transmit data to a compatible device.

Many CGMs greatly reduce the need for fingersticks, though occasional calibration or confirmation checks may still be recommended.

Depending on the system, sensors typically last 7–14 days before needing replacement.

Yes, modern CGMs provide highly accurate readings and trend data, helping users predict glucose highs and lows with greater precision.

Most CGMs offer secure data-sharing features that allow caregivers or healthcare professionals to monitor glucose trends remotely.
